About Key Technology

Key Technology has been providing innovative solutions to the food industry since 1948. We are a global leader in the design and manufacture of food processing technology. Our products range from conveying digital sorting and process automation technologies. Our ongoing innovations provide increased control continuous processing and longer machine lifein processed fruits and vegetables nuts dried fruit freshcut produce and more. Corporate headquarters are in beautiful eastern Walla Walla Washington. Here we continually strive to find and fulfill our customers growing needs.

Summary:

The Material Handler is responsible for the safe and effective handling of materials ensuring timely delivery of parts tools or equipment to production and shipping departments. Responsible for maintaining accurate inventory records.

Schedule: Monday Thursday 2:00pm to 12:30am

Essential Responsibilities:

  • At all times ensures safety is the top priority while performing any part of the job.
  • Ensure that all established safety and company policies are being followed. Communicate any issues with the Supervisor.
  • Selects inventory to satisfy production requirements.
  • Fills requisitions work orders tools or other stock items and distributes them to production.
  • Replenishes picking locations by transferring and moving inventory from overflow locations.
  • Perform cycle counts as assigned. Records amounts of materials or items received or distributed.
  • Receive and put away inventory. Sorts and places materials or items on racks shelves or in bins according to predetermined sequence such as size type style color or product code.
  • Reads production schedule customer order work order or requisition to determine items to be moved gathered or distributed.
  • Conveys materials and items from receiving or production areas to storage or to other designated areas.
  • Fills customer orders from stock and places orders on pallets or shelves or conveys orders to shipping department.
  • Label materials with identifying information.
  • Use of computer systems to check inventory quantities locations etc.
  • Observes safety and security procedures; Uses equipment and materials properly; Reports potentially unsafe conditions.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Education and/or Experience

  • Highschool diploma or GED; six months to one year related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Must be willing to operate a forklift stock picker pallet jack and hand truck as necessary.
  • Experience using RFSmart software is considered a plus.
  • Ability to learn AX2012 RFSmart and KVP.
